About J. C. Ascough

J. C. Ascough is a scholar working on Soil Science, Environmental Chemistry and Geochemistry and Petrology, having authored 8 papers that have together received 116 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Plant Water Relations and Carbon Dynamics (3 papers), Soil Carbon and Nitrogen Dynamics (2 papers) and Climate change impacts on agriculture (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Environmental Chemistry (47 citations), Soil Science (39 citations) and Water Science and Technology (46 citations). J. C. Ascough has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Philip Heilman, R. W. Malone, L. R. Ahuja, Liwang Ma, R. S. Kanwar, D. B. Jaynes, S.A. Saseendran, Gregory S. McMaster, David C. Nielsen and P. V. Vara Prasad. Their work appears in journals such as Geoderma, Agronomy Journal and Computers and Electronics in Agriculture.
